Haim Talks About New BFF Taylor Swift and Their Love of Bill Murray

Getty Images

Haim are headed out on tour with Taylor Swift this summer, but mostly the sisters, Este, Danielle and Alana, are just excited to have a pal they aren’t related to. “I’m just glad we have friends,” Este told Yahoo Style on the Grammys red carpet. “We don’t just have each other – we made a friend! You know how you get home from school, like the first day of school, and you’re like ‘Mommy, Daddy, I made a friend!’ That’s how we feel.”

The tour doesn’t kick off until July, but Haim are confident about one thing. “It’s going to be a party,” Alana said. “A party,” Este agreed, adding, “I don’t know if you can plan for what’s going to happen. It’s just going to be so much fun. We’re so excited.” So does that mean Swift parties? “I mean, she definitely loves to have fun,” Este said. Alana chimed in, “She loves to dance. We love dancing with her.

Swift and Haim recently posted an Instagram photo in honor of Groundhog’s Day where all four posed in Reformation’s now-iconic Bill Murray sweatshirts. “It’s a weird inside joke that we have,” Danielle said. The girls hope that its encouraged a jump in sales for Reformation. Este joked, “If that’s the case then Reformation can send me some swag.” Alana added, “I just want to be Bill Murray’s friend. That’s why we did it. We can tell our parents ‘Mom and Dad we made friends with Bill Murray!’ Then we’ll have a second friend that isn’t each other.”

Instead of bringing traditional dates to the Grammys, the trio actually brought along their parents, confiding that Mom and Dad were most looking forward to seeing Annie Lennox. “They’re pretty hippy, dippy rock and rollers,” Danielle added. “My dad’s pretty straight edge, but my mom likes to have a good time.”

“We’re also very excited about Annie Lennox,” Este noted. “We saw her at the Hollywood Bowl like three years ago. It was a family excursion. We’re big fans!”

Haim’s debut album, Days Are Gone, came out back in the fall of 2013 (and earned them a Best New Artists Grammy nod tonight). They’ve begun writing new songs but aren’t quite sure when those will actually emerge. “We write every day,” Este said. “You have to keep that muscle flexing. It’s exciting to think about people being excited about us making new music. We’re focusing more on songs and writing good ones and not so much the timeline. We just want to put out good shit. Good shit takes time, you know?”
